Transaction 77cdb62b2643b58d81bb434e30ac5de3384b234cc05f5f44f661eecdc110d1a6
1 Input
1 Output
-
77cdb62b2643b58d81bb434e30ac5de3384b234cc05f5f44f661eecdc110d1a6:0
- value
- 1186514
- script pubkey
- OP_0 OP_PUSHBYTES_20 ea3c894d27508f7410a91116ee7703607d14d478
- address
- bc1qag7gjnf82z8hgy9fzytwuacrvp73f4rc2dja40